    Hello fellow FerrariChat friends.Having recently aquired a 348 ts I've been doing some maintenance and am thinking that I should document these things just for future reference and to keep as proof of service.I had a Jaguar E-type for 25 years and had a log book in which I documented all the work I did over the years.I believe I purchased this book from one of the big Jag part suppliers. Does anyone know if such a log book is available for Ferrari's ? Thanks, JGlen Wesanko

    I keep a maintenance log the old fashioned way--in a bound ledger. I make an entry every time I drive the car, noting the date, mileage, and any anomalies observed or maintenance performed. It is not burdensome since the car gets driven only once a week or less.
